site stats

Hudi append

WebJan 7, 2024 · Everything is a log : Hudi also has an append-only, cloud data storage friendly design, that lets Hudi manage data on across all the major cloud providers seamlessly, … WebJan 12, 2024 · Released: Abstract. Apache Hudi brings stream processing to big data, providing fresh data while being an order of magnitude efficient over traditional batch processing. ... (Delete the existing Hudi data and restart the entire Hudi job) Restart (Restart and append to current set dir) ...

Hudi upsert doesnt trigger compaction for MOR #4839 - Github

WebThe following examples show how to create a DataFrame and write it as a Hudi dataset. Note To paste code samples into the Spark shell, type :paste at the prompt, paste the example, and then press CTRL + D. Each time you write a DataFrame to a Hudi dataset, you must specify DataSourceWriteOptions. WebJul 16, 2024 · On July 16, 2024, Amazon Athena upgraded its Apache Hudi integration with new features and support for Hudi’s latest 0.8.0 release. Hudi is an open-source storage … employing bricklayers association https://maylands.net

Minio+Hudi throws:Could not load Hoodie properties from hoodie ...

WebAug 7, 2024 · Here I am trying to simulate updates and deletes over a Hudi dataset and wish to see the state reflected in Athena table. We use EMR, S3 and Athena services of AWS. Attempting Record Update with a . Stack Overflow. ... (**hudi_options) \ .mode("append") \ .save(tablePath) still reflects the deleted record in the Athena table ... WebWhen using Hudi with Amazon EMR, you can write data to the dataset using the Spark Data Source API or the Hudi DeltaStreamer utility. Hudi organizes a dataset into a partitioned directory structure under a basepath that is similar to a traditional Hive table. The specifics of how the data is laid out as files in these directories depend on the dataset type that you … WebAug 10, 2024 · Building SQL extensions for Hudi will greatly reduce the cost of use.This paper will discuss the sql extension on hudi for spark engine. Extended SQL Syntax. ... Hoodie will append five meta fields to the head of the table schema. These are table property fields. Users may not use them in the insert statement, However spark sql will … drawing inspiration fm

Bootstrapping Apache Hudi

Category:Data Lake Change Data Capture (CDC) using Apache Hudi on …

Tags:Hudi append

Hudi append

RFC - 05 : HUI (Hudi WebUI) - HUDI - Apache Software Foundation

WebSep 5, 2024 · Execute Hudi insert/usert on text data stored in S3 The spark-submit is issued on EMR 5.33.0 Hudi 0.7.0 and Scala 2.11.12 is used Hudi version : 0.7.0 Spark version : 2.4.7 Hive version : 2.3.7 Hadoop version : Storage (HDFS/S3/GCS..) : S3 Running on Docker? (yes/no) : No may I know whats your upsert characteristics? WebTake this approach if your table is an append only type of table and you do not expect to perform any updates to existing (or non Hudi managed) partitions. Convert existing table …

Hudi append

Did you know?

WebFeb 17, 2024 · Somehow Hudi upsert doesn't trigger compaction and if we look at the partition folders there are 1000s of log files that should be cleaned after compaction. There are also lots of files including .commits_.archive, .clean, .clean.inflight, .clean.requested, .deltacommits, sdeltcommits.inflight, .deltacommits.requested in hoodi folder. WebFeb 18, 2024 · Hudi handles UPSERTS in 2 ways [1]: Copy on Write (CoW): Data is stored in columnar format (Parquet) and updates create a new version of the files during writes. This storage type is best used...

WebApr 14, 2024 · Apache Hudi works on the principle of MVCC (Multi Versioned Concurrency Control), so every write creates a new version of the the existing file in following scenarios: 1. if the file size is less than the default max file size : 100 MB 2. if you are updating existing records in the existing file.

WebNov 16, 2024 · I am trying to adopt HUDI in our project. I am looking for 3 levels of data. Raw (S3) --> Cleaned (HUDI, append only) ---> Standard (HUDI, upserts) The idea is to keep … WebApr 12, 2024 · Apache Hudi, Apache Iceberg, and Delta Lake are the current best-in-breed formats designed for data lakes. All three formats solve some of the most pressing …

WebJan 31, 2024 · Hudi version : 0.7.0 Spark version : Hive version : Hadoop version : Storage (HDFS/S3/GCS..) :S3 Running on Docker? (yes/no) : no Spark: 3.1.1-amzn-0 Hive: 2.3.7-amzn-4 Hudi: 0.9 Sign up for free to join this conversation on GitHub . Already have an account? Sign in to comment

WebJul 26, 2024 · But when we use append mode, spark will append the new data to existing old data on disk/cloud storage. With hudi we can provide additional operation to merge … drawing in silver and goldWebJul 25, 2024 · apache / hudi Public Notifications Fork 1.8k Star 3.9k Code Issues 171 Pull requests 345 Actions Projects 5 Wiki Security Insights New issue [SUPPORT] Hudi append only pipeline failed due to parquet FileNotFoundException #6208 Closed TengHuo opened this issue on Jul 25, 2024 · 5 comments Contributor TengHuo commented on Jul 25, 2024 employing caregiversWebMar 9, 2024 · Hudi skeleton can be stored in Hudi file while the original data is stored in an external non-Hudi file. ... For Merge-On-Read table, ingestion would simply append to a delta log file and a subsequent compaction performs similar steps as Copy-On-Write table to generate a “regular” hudi file with brand new version for the fileId “h1”. drawing inspiration easy stichWebOct 17, 2024 · HUDI_INIT_SORT_OPTION – The options for bulk_insert include GLOBAL_SORT, which is the default. Other options include NONE and PARTITION_SORT. HUDI_TABLE_NAME – The table name prefix that you want to use to identify the table created. In the code, we append the sort option to the name you specify in this parameter. employing care leaversWebOct 22, 2024 · Data Lake Change Data Capture (CDC) using Apache Hudi on Amazon EMR — Part 2—Process. Easily process data changes over time from your database to Data Lake using Apache Hudi on Amazon EMR. Open in app. ... "org.apache.hudi.EmptyHoodieRecordPayload") \.mode("append") … employing calligraphy in designWebJan 21, 2024 · Hudi assures that actions performed are what you could call atomic and is very consistent with the timeline. Tables in Hudi are broken up into partitions containing data files like hive tables, based on how the data is indexed and laid out in DFS. Hudi mainly consists of two table types: Copy on Write; Merge on Read drawing inspiration animalsWebA typical Hudi data ingestion can be achieved in 2 modes. In a single run mode, Hudi ingestion reads next batch of data, ingest them to Hudi table and exits. In continuous … drawing instagram pretty black girl cartoon